Nope. Here's what both "Pre-production" and "In Production" means.

Pre-production
The planning stage in a film's production after the project is finally greenlighted, and before principal photography or actual shooting commences, involving script treatment and editing/rewriting, scheduling, set design and construction, casting, budgeting and financial planning, and scouting/selection of locations.

In Development/In production
The state of a film being developed. The stage at where most planning takes place for a film (locations for filming, budget, cast, etc.) At this stage the film has not yet been green-lighted.
